Output e77c763d1dacc83e1f23b8fbfaa820f8e7f2531a2c256d72d3e17c753fb7c31a:1

value
1580521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da762a6393eaa4b29bdd0cf02f3ddf0c35ae8a34 OP_EQUAL
address
3Mc8nejQh8rKi5obszcNhD7g7HHwY9iVDf
transaction
e77c763d1dacc83e1f23b8fbfaa820f8e7f2531a2c256d72d3e17c753fb7c31a
spent
true